A RESOLUTION ANNEXING CERTAIN TERRITORY
DESIGNATED AS "PANORAMA NO. 2," TO THE
GREATER BAKERSFIELD SEPARATION OF GRADE
DISTRICT.
WHEREAS, the Council of the City of Bakersfield did, on
the llth day of August, 1975, pass its Resolution of Intention
No. 50-75, to include certain property designated as'~ANORAMA
NO. 2" within the Greater Bakersfield Separation of Grade District,
setting the time and place for hearing objections to the inclusion
of said territory within said District; and
WHEREAS, said Resolution of Intention was duly and
legally published once a week for two weeks, the first publication
thereof being at least twenty days prior to the date of the hearing
as provided by law; and
WHEREAS, Monday, the 29th day of September, 1975, at the
hour of 8 P. M., was set as the time for hearing objections to the
inclusion of said territory within said District; and
WHEREAS, no objection has been filed or presented to said
Council to the inclusion of said territory or any part thereof
within the Greater Bakersfield Separation of Grade District, and
the Council further finds that all of said territory will be
benefited by its inclusion within said District.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ED AND THE COUNCIL DOES
HEREBY FIND:
That no objection to the inclusion of said territory or
any part thereof within the Greater Bakersfield Separation of Grade
District, has been filed or presented to this Council.
That said territory and e~ery part thereof be, and the
same is hereby annexed to and included within the said Greater
Bakersfield Separation of Grade District upon completion of annexa-
tion of said territory to the City of Bakersfield, which said terri-
tory is described as follows:
